There are 2 colleges and universities in Eunice, Louisiana (1 Public, 1 Private for-profit). The figures below are pulled from the U.S. Department of Education's College Scorecard — the same federal dataset colleges are required to report to.
Across all 2 institutions, the median net price after grants and scholarships works out to about $10,421 per year, the median 6-year graduation rate is 59.5%.
The median net price in Eunice runs about $4,389 lower than the Louisiana statewide median of $14,810.

All colleges in Eunice
Sorted by enrollment.
| School | State | Type | Net price | Grad rate | Admission | Size | Data |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Louisiana State University-Eunice Eunice, LA | LA | Public, 2-year | $10,421 | 19.0% | Not available | 2,826 | Partial | |
| Louisiana Academy of Beauty Eunice, LA | LA | Private for-profit, <2-year | Not available | 100.0% | Not available | 16 | Partial |

Top programs in Eunice
Most-completed programs across Eunice colleges, weighted by enrollment.
- Liberal arts58.3% of degrees
- Health professions28.5% of degrees
- Business8.0% of degrees
- Homeland security & law enforcement2.9% of degrees
- Computer science1.2% of degrees
- Personal services0.6% of degrees
- Family & consumer sci0.4% of degrees
- Agriculture0.1% of degrees
